WebMust have passed Missing Persons Search course. Must be licenced by College of Policing for Level 2 Search. Must have passed Licensed Search Officer course. Must requalify during refresher training to renew search licence. Skills: Good communication skills with the ability to listen to others. WebGenerally, incidents that the police handle cluster in four ways: Behavior. Certain behavior (s) is (are) common to the incidents. For example, making excessive noise, robbing people or businesses, driving under the influence, crashing vehicles, dealing drugs, stealing cars. There are many different behaviors that might constitute problems. Place.
